Ion pairing effects on the kinetic of the intramolecular electron transfer reaction [Fe-II(CN)(5)pzCo(III)(NH3)(5)]- [Fe-III(CN)(5)pzCo(II)(NH3)(5)]

摘要

The kinetics of the title reaction was studied in different salt solutions (NaNO3, LiNO3, Ca(NO3)(2) and Na2SO4). The results are interpreted as a consequence of ion pairing effects. It has been shown that the anion of the salts is the ion associating with the binuclear complex. This association of the anion produces a less favorable reaction free energy and consequently a diminution of the reaction rate. (c) 2006 Elsevier B.V. All rights reserved.
